Vancouver Island wins prestigious global travel award for top adventure destination

Share

The Matador Network has officially released its travel awards for top destinations around the globe, and Vancouver Island has scored itself a slot!

There were a total of five winners under a variety of categories such as Next Big Destination Award and Sustainable Destination Award. 

Vancouver Island won the Adventure Destination Award—selected by the in-house team of Matador world-travel experts!

“Vancouver Island is an all-season adventure destination for hiking, mountain biking, kayaking and so much more,” said a Matador writer.

“It’s also one of the few places in the world where you can surf and ski the same day.” 

(Mount Washington Alpine Resort / Jenn Dykstra)

The winners of the other awards included Saudi Arabia for the Next Big Destination, Wellness Destination award was taken by Calistoga, California, and the Sustainable Destination award was given to Scotland!

Matador Network has a roster of world-traveling experts who created a points-based ranking system to issue each location their respective award—and we’d say they were spot-on with Vancouver Island.

With island hotspots including Tofino, Port Renfrew, Victoria, Sombrio, and Telegraph Cove where residents and visitors alike can go hiking, mountain biking, kayaking, and more, there’s bound to be a slice of heaven for everyone.
